# This code is written by Kaung Zin Lin (ThatMacCat) in Python.
# This is an open-source project uploaded on GitHub (Link: https://github.com/KaungZinLin/PyPrime)
# As this is an open-source project, anyone can easily fork it and re-created a better version.
# If you found any bugs, fixes and suggestions, you can tell me on the "Issues" tab on GitHub.
# CODE INFO
# Python 3.11
# PyCharm CE
# PyPrime 1.8: The Factors Update (Beta - R2)
# COPYRIGHT 2023 THATMACCAT'S CREATIONS.
# THIS CODE IS CREATED ON 26 JUNE 2023.
# Imports
from tkinter import *
from tkinter import messagebox
import math
import random
# Variables
placeholder = []
random_strings = ["PyPrime - Made by unResolved.", "PyPrime - Inspired by a Grade-6 Maths Book",
"PyPrime - Used to Cheat.", "PyPrime - Production Ready.", "PyPrime - Made in Myanmar!"]
title = random.choice(random_strings)
# Functions
def print_non_prime():
try:
start = int(start_entry.get())
end = int(end_entry.get())
non_primes = []
for num in range(2, 101):
for i in range(2, num):
if (num % i) == 0:
non_primes.append(num)
break
messagebox.showinfo("Results", "Here are all the non-prime numbers: " + str(non_primes))
except OverflowError: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"An unknown error has occurred! ERROR CODE: OverflowError.")
except ValueError: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"An unknown error has occurred! ERROR CODE: ValueError.")
except: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"An unknown error has occurred!")
def print_prime():
try:
start = int(start_entry.get())
end = int(end_entry.get())
primes = []
if (end > 1000000):
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"Error: The input mustn't be larger than 1000000!")
elif (start <= 0):
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"Error: The input must be greater than 0!")
else:
for num in range(start, end + 1):
if num > 1:
for i in range(2, int(math.sqrt(num)) + 1):
if num % i == 0:
break
else:
primes.append(str(num))
messagebox.showinfo("Results", "Here are all the prime numbers:\n" + ", ".join(primes))
except OverflowError: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"An unknown error has occurred! ERROR CODE: OverflowError.")
start_entry.focus()
end_entry.focus()
except ValueError: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"An unknown error has occurred! ERROR CODE: ValueError.")
start_entry.focus()
end_entry.focus()
except: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"An unknown error has occurred!")
start_entry.focus()
end_entry.focus()
def check_prime():
try:
n = int(check_entry.get())
if n < 2:
messagebox.showinfo("Results", f"{n} is NOT a prime number.")
else:
for i in range(2, int(math.sqrt(n)) + 1):
if n % i == 0:
messagebox.showinfo("Results", f"{n} is NOT a prime number.")
break
else:
messagebox.showinfo("Results", f"{n} is a prime number.")
except OverflowError: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"An unknown error has occurred! ERROR CODE: OverflowError.")
check_entry.focus()
except ValueError: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"An unknown error has occured! ERROR CODE: ValueError.")
check_entry.focus()
except: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"An unknown error has occured!")
check_entry.focus()
def find_highest_common_factors():
try:
n = int(highest_common_factors_not_really_entry.get())
if n <= 0: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"Error: The input must be greater than 0!")
elif n >= 1000000000: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"Error: The input mustn't be larger than 1000000000!")
else:
factors = []
for i in range(1, n + 1):
if n % i == 0:
factors.append(str(i))
messagebox.showinfo("Results", f"Here are all the factors of {n}:\n" + ", ".join(factors))
except ValueError: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"Error: The input must be a number (int).")
highest_common_factors_not_really_entry.focus()
except OverflowError: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"An unknown error has occurred! ERROR CODE: OverflowError.")
highest_common_factors_not_really_entry.focus()
except: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"An unknown error has occurred!")
highest_common_factors_not_really_entry.focus()
def find_hcf():
try:
num_1 = int(l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_first.get())
num_2 = int(l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_second.get())
if (num_1 < num_2):
small_num = num_1
else:
small_num = num_2
for i in range(1, small_num + 1):
if (num_1 % i == 0 and num_2 % i == 0):
hcf = i
messagebox.showinfo("Results", f"HCF of {num_1} and {num_2}: {hcf}")
except ValueError: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"Error: The input must be a number (int)! ")
l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_first.focus()
l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_second.focus()
except: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"LCF input must have at least two numbers!")
l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_first.focus()
l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_second.focus()
def find_lcf():
try:
num_1 = int(l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_first.get())
num_2 = int(l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_second.get())
if num_1 > num_2:
higher = num_1
else:
higher = num_2
value = higher
while True:
if higher % num_1 == 0 and higher % num_2 == 0:
messagebox.showinfo("Results", f"LCF of {num_1} and {num_2}: {higher}")
break
else:
higher += value
except ValueError: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"Error: The input must be a number (int)!")
l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_first.focus()
l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_second.focus()
except:
messagebox.showerror("Error!", "LCF input must have at least two numbers!")
l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_first.focus()
l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_second.focus()
def about_us():
messagebox.showinfo("About Us",
"PyPrime\n" + "\nAn app to Find Prime Numbers in Python.\n" + "Feature 1: Find Prime Numbers within the given range.\n" + "Feature 2: Find non-prime numbers witin the given range.\n" + "Feature 3: Check if Prime Number or not.\n" + "Feature 4: Find Factors of a Number.\n" + "\nNOTE: \n" + "All the answers are checked by a professional and it is correct.\n" + "\nVersion: PyPrime v1.4 (Stable) for macOS" "\nThis version is ONLY for macOS users!\n" + "\nHUGE THANKS FOR USING THIS APP!!!\n" + "Copyright 2023 ThatMacCat's Creations")
# GUI Setup
window = Tk()
window.title("PyPrime 1.8")
window.resizable(False, False)
window.config(padx=50, pady=50)
# Labels
welcome_label = Label(window, text=title, font=("Areal", 25))
welcome_label.grid(row=0, column=0, columnspan=3, sticky='w')
print_label = Label(window, text="\nPRIME/ NON-PRIME NUMBERS")
print_label.grid(row=2, column=0, columnspan=3, sticky='w')
start_label = Label(window, text="Start range:")
start_label.grid(row=3, column=0, sticky='w')
end_label = Label(window, text="End range:")
end_label.grid(row=4, column=0, sticky='w')
check_label = Label(window, text="\nCHECK IF PRIME OR NOT")
check_label.grid(row=7, column=0, columnspan=3, sticky='w')
check_input_label = Label(window, text="Enter a number to check:")
check_input_label.grid(row=8, column=0, sticky='w')
find_factors_label = Label(window, text="\nFACTORS")
find_factors_label.grid(row=9, column=0, columnspan=3, sticky='w')
highest_common_factors_input_label = Label(window, text="Enter a number to find its Factors: ")
highest_common_factors_input_label.grid(row=10, column=0, sticky='w')
more_factors_label = Label(window, text="\nMORE FACTORS")
more_factors_label.grid(row=11, column=0, sticky='w')
lcf_or_hcf_input_label_first = Label(window, text="Enter a Number to find LCF or HCF: ")
lcf_or_hcf_input_label_first.grid(row=12, column=0, sticky='w')
lcf_or_hcf_input_label_second = Label(window, text="Enter another Number to find LCF or HCF: ")
lcf_or_hcf_input_label_second.grid(row=13, column=0, sticky='w')
lowest_common_factors_input_label = Label(window, text="Enter a number to find its LCF: ")
# lowest_common_factors_input_label.grid(row=11, column=0, sticky='w')
copyright_label = Label(window, text="\nCOPYRIGHT 2023 THATMACCAT'S CREATIONS.")
# copyright_label.grid(row=11, column=0, sticky='w')
distribute_label = Label(window, text="DO NOT DISTRIBUTE!")
# distribute_label.grid(row=12, column=0, sticky='w')
website_label = Label(window, text="\nWebsite: kaungzinlin.github.io/pyprime-website")
# website_label.grid(row=13, column=0, sticky='w')
# Entries
start_entry = Entry(window, width=35)
start_entry.grid(row=3, column=1, sticky='w')
start_entry.focus()
end_entry = Entry(window, width=35)
end_entry.grid(row=4, column=1, sticky='w')
check_entry = Entry(window, width=35)
check_entry.grid(row=8, column=1, sticky='w')
highest_common_factors_not_really_entry = Entry(window, width=35)
highest_common_factors_not_really_entry.grid(row=10, column=1, sticky='w')
lowest_common_factors_entry = Entry(window, width=35)
# lowest_common_factors_entry.grid(row=11, column=1, sticky='w')
l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_first = Entry(window, width=35)
l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_first.grid(row=12, column=1, sticky='w')
l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_second = Entry(window, width=35)
lcf_or_hcf_input_entry_second.grid(row=13, column=1, sticky='w')
# Buttons
print_button = Button(window, text="Print Prime", width=10, command=print_prime)
print_button.grid(row=3, column=2, sticky='w')
print_2_button = Button(window, text="Print non-prime", width=10, command=print_non_prime)
print_2_button.grid(row=4, column=2, sticky='w')
check_button = Button(window, text="Check", width=10, command=check_prime)
check_button.grid(row=8, column=2, sticky='w')
factor_button = Button(window, text="Find", width=10, command=find_highest_common_factors)
factor_button.grid(row=10, column=2, sticky='w')
about_button = Button(window, text="About", width=10, command=about_us)
# about_button.grid(row=0, column=2)
find_hcf_button = Button(window, text="Find HCF", width=10, command=find_hcf)
find_hcf_button.grid(row=12, column=2, sticky='w')
find_lcf_button = Button(window, text="Find LCF", width=10, command=find_lcf)
find_lcf_button.grid(row=13, column=2, sticky='w')
# License
license_label = Label(window, text="License: GNU General Public License v3.0.")
license_label.grid(row=15, column=0, sticky='w')
github_label = Label(window, text="\nGitHub: https://github.com/KaungZinLin/PyPrime")
github_label.grid(row=14, column=0, sticky='w')
# Main Loop
window.mainloop()
